New DIAL framework enhances controllable multi-subject video generation

Researchers have developed a new framework called DIAL to improve controllable multi-subject video generation using Diffusion Transformers (DiTs). DIAL leverages an Intrinsic Spatial Grounding Map (ISGM) found within DiTs to precisely locate subjects. This map is used during training to guide attention and during inference to control fidelity strength without retraining. Additionally, DIAL employs reinforcement learning with preference pairs generated at no extra cost to anchor the model's attention and prevent semantic drift, showing significant improvements on the OpenS2V-Eval benchmark.
